How to Retrieve Video Footage from Hikvision Surveillance Systems78
Hikvision is a leading provider of video surveillance solutions, offering a wide range of cameras, recorders, and software. If you have a Hikvision surveillance system installed, you may need to retrieve video footage at some point. This can be done for a variety of reasons, such as reviewing an incident, providing evidence for a case, or simply backing up your recordings.
The process of retrieving video footage from a Hikvision surveillance system is relatively straightforward. However, there are a few things you need to know before you get started. First, you will need to have access to the surveillance system's recorder. This is typically a physical device that is located on-site. Once you have access to the recorder, you can begin the process of retrieving the footage.
There are two main ways to retrieve video footage from a Hikvision surveillance system: using the recorder's web interface or using a video management software (VMS) program. If you are using the recorder's web interface, you will need to enter the recorder's IP address into a web browser. Once you have logged in to the recorder, you will be able to access the video footage. You can then download the footage to your computer or save it to a USB drive.
If you are using a VMS program, you will need to connect the program to the recorder. Once the program is connected, you will be able to access the video footage. You can then download the footage to your computer or save it to a USB drive.
Here are the steps on how to retrieve video footage from a Hikvision surveillance system using the recorder's web interface:
Open a web browser and enter the IP address of the recorder into the address bar.
Log in to the recorder using the username and password that you created when you set up the system.
Once you are logged in, click on the "Playback" tab.
Select the camera that you want to view footage from.
Select the date and time that you want to view footage from.
Click on the "Play" button to start playback.
To download the footage, click on the "Download" button.
Here are the steps on how to retrieve video footage from a Hikvision surveillance system using a VMS program:
Open the VMS program on your computer.
Connect the program to the recorder.
Once the program is connected, click on the "Playback" tab.
Select the camera that you want to view footage from.
Select the date and time that you want to view footage from.
Click on the "Play" button to start playback.
To download the footage, click on the "Download" button.
